테스트 사이트 - 개발 중인 베타 버전입니다

엑셀 업로드시 특정 데이터가 있는 열만 insert시킬 방법은? 채택완료

kujira 7년 전 조회 2,418

안녕하세요.

엑셀데이터를 insert하는 중에 특정 컬럼에 값이 없으면 그 열은 insert를 건너띄고 진행시킬 방법이 없을까요? 

 

예를들어 엑셀에

홍길동 a b c 123

고길동 a b c 

둘리    a b c 456

 

이렇게 엑셀이 있을때 홍길동과 둘리만 insert시키려면 쿼리를 어떻게 짜야될지요?

 

댓글을 작성하려면 로그인이 필요합니다.

답변 2개

채택된 답변
+20 포인트

루프를 돌수밖에 없겠죠.

PHPExcel 를 이용해 해당 sheet 에서 row 와 col 으로 이중 루프를 돌리면서 if문으로 검사한 뒤 해당 값이 들어 있는걸 insert 시키면 될거같습니다.

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

7년 전

엑셀데이터를 insert하는 코드 부분 소스를 올려보세요

액셀업로드시 어떤 라이브러리를 사용하는지도 모르고 답변을 할 수는 없습니다

 

로그인 후 평가할 수 있습니다

댓글을 작성하려면 로그인이 필요합니다.

답변을 작성하려면 로그인이 필요합니다.

로그인